10 Essential Open Source Video Models for Developers

Table of Contents
    [background image] image of a work desk with a laptop and documents (for a ai legal tech company)
    Prodia Team
    April 11, 2026
    No items found.

    Key Highlights

    • Prodia offers a high-performance media generation API with features like Image to Text, rapid output latency of 190ms, ease of use, and cost-effective pricing.
    • OpenVINO is an open-source toolkit that optimises deep learning models for various hardware, enhancing inference speed and supporting advanced models for real-time video applications.
    • TensorFlow is a powerful open-source framework for machine learning, particularly effective in visual processing, utilising deep learning techniques to improve tasks like film classification and object detection.
    • FFmpeg is a comprehensive multimedia framework that supports various formats and codecs, featuring hardware-accelerated encoding and decoding, and enhancing multimedia processing capabilities.
    • OpenCV is a leading library for real-time computer vision, providing tools for object detection and motion tracking, with applications in autonomous vehicles and retail environments.
    • PyTorch is a dynamic machine learning framework favoured for its flexibility in model training, widely adopted in both research and production settings for its usability and performance.
    • Keras is a user-friendly deep learning library that integrates seamlessly with TensorFlow, allowing rapid experimentation and model design for neural networks.
    • MediaPipe is an open-source framework for real-time image processing, offering pre-built solutions for tasks like face detection and gesture recognition, facilitating rapid development.
    • NVIDIA DALI is a GPU-accelerated library that optimises data loading for deep learning applications, enhancing training throughput and alleviating data loading bottlenecks.
    • OpenPose is a real-time keypoint detection library that tracks human body parts, enabling advanced features for fitness, gaming, and animation applications.

    Introduction

    In the rapidly evolving landscape of video technology, developers are increasingly turning to open-source solutions that enhance their capabilities and streamline workflows. This article delves into ten essential open-source video models that empower creators to push the boundaries of innovation in media generation, processing, and analysis. With a plethora of options available, developers face a critical question: which tools will best meet their specific needs and elevate their projects to new heights?

    Understanding the right tools can make all the difference. Open-source solutions not only provide flexibility but also foster collaboration and innovation. As we explore these ten models, you'll discover how they can transform your approach to video technology, making your projects more efficient and impactful.

    Now, let’s dive into these powerful tools and see how they can elevate your work in the dynamic world of video technology.

    Prodia: High-Performance Media Generation API

    Prodia: High-Performance Media Generation API

    Prodia stands out as an innovative API platform that equips developers with . Are you looking to ? Prodia offers versatile features that cater to various needs.

    • : These capabilities ensure you can tackle diverse media generation tasks with ease.
    • : With a rapid integration and deployment time of just 190ms, you can achieve results quickly.
    • Ease of Use: Designed for minimal setup, Prodia allows developers to generate high-quality outputs in no time.
    • : It’s a standout choice for those looking to enhance their programs with advanced AI capabilities without breaking the bank.

    To maximize the benefits of Prodia's API, consider into your existing workflows. has never been easier.

    OpenVINO: Toolkit for Optimizing Video Models

    OpenVINO () is an open-source toolkit that optimizes and deploys deep learning models efficiently across various hardware platforms, including CPUs, GPUs, and VPUs. This versatility is crucial for , where speed and efficiency are paramount. By leveraging OpenVINO, programmers can significantly enhance inference speed and minimize latency-essential factors for .

    The latest version, 2026.0, brings substantial performance enhancements that elevate its capabilities in . This update opens new avenues for AI projects, and deployment flexibility across edge, cloud, and local environments. It notably supports like GPT-OSS-20B and Qwen3-30B-A3B on CPUs and GPUs, ensuring developers have access to cutting-edge technology. Additionally, improvements in managing Intel's Neural Processing Units (NPUs) for visual tasks, facilitating smoother execution of complex algorithms.

    Practical applications of OpenVINO in visual processing underscore its effectiveness. The toolkit has been successfully utilized in various projects, showcasing its ability to tackle challenging tasks with ease. Experts highlight the benefits of using OpenVINO for real-time visual applications, noting its capacity to deliver while maintaining . As stated in the release, "In this release, you’ll see continuous improvements for large language models (LLMs), optimized runtimes for Intel® hardware, and expanded capabilities for ." As developers seek solutions that without compromising quality, OpenVINO stands out as a premier choice for optimizing models and ensuring seamless integration into existing workflows.

    TensorFlow: Versatile Framework for Video Processing

    that simplifies the development of machine learning models, particularly for visual processing. It provides a comprehensive suite of tools for building, training, and deploying models capable of analyzing visual data. With robust community support and a rich ecosystem, TensorFlow is perfectly suited for tasks like , , and .

    Recent advancements in TensorFlow have significantly enhanced its capabilities for visual analysis. Notably, , are employed to improve motion estimation and overall system performance in image stabilization. This enhancement is crucial, as motion estimation often represents the most computationally demanding aspect of the stabilization process.

    The practical applications of TensorFlow in and object recognition are extensive. For example, , greatly improving guest experiences. Similarly, RidgeRun has effectively utilized machine learning techniques to recognize various objects in video applications, demonstrating TensorFlow's versatility in real-world scenarios.

    Developers have acknowledged the advantages of TensorFlow in classification tasks, highlighting its ability to streamline complex workflows and reduce time-to-market for AI solutions. As the demand for visual content surges-accounting for 80% of internet traffic-TensorFlow's proficiency in managing visual data becomes increasingly essential. With ongoing updates and enhancements, TensorFlow remains a looking to harness machine learning in visual content.

    To further empower creators, Prodia offers that integrate . These APIs enhance TensorFlow's functionalities by providing additional tools and resources for , enabling developers to create more robust and scalable applications for video handling.

    FFmpeg: Comprehensive Multimedia Framework

    FFmpeg stands out as a free and , offering a robust collection of libraries and programs for managing audio and multimedia files. With support for a wide array of formats and codecs, it’s an essential tool for tasks like encoding, decoding, transcoding, and streaming. Developers can harness FFmpeg to and seamlessly integrate multimedia capabilities into their applications.

    The latest release, FFmpeg 8.0 'Huffman', launched on January 20, 2026, introduces . Notably, it features , which boosts performance across a broader range of codecs. This improvement allows developers to achieve more efficiently. Additionally, the new Whisper filter enhances audio transcription capabilities, even further. New formats such as MCC, G.728, Whip, and APV have also been introduced, showcasing the framework's expanding capabilities.

    Real-world applications of FFmpeg are extensive, with its integration in major platforms like Netflix underscoring its importance in the digital landscape. Developers have shared success stories, including , thereby enhancing workflow reliability. For instance, user neRok shared a command for merging clips that significantly improved the reliability of the process.

    Current trends reveal a growing interest in simplifying FFmpeg's command-line complexity. Many users are now leveraging AI tools to generate FFmpeg commands through natural language descriptions, making the framework more accessible. Users have referred to the as a form of 'dark arts' and 'the original prompt engineering,' reflecting the challenges faced by those unfamiliar with command line syntax. This shift towards automation indicates a broader industry trend aimed at , allowing creators to focus on innovation rather than the intricacies of command syntax.

    As industry leaders continue to advocate for the automation of film handling with FFmpeg, its role as a fundamental tool in multimedia creation is increasingly recognized. This reinforces its status as a crucial resource for developers seeking to enhance their software with sophisticated visual features.

    OpenCV: Library for Real-Time Video Processing

    OpenCV (Open Source Computer Vision Library) stands as a premier choice for real-time computer vision tasks, offering a that is indispensable for developers. With a comprehensive suite of tools for , it includes essential features for , , and . Developers leverage OpenCV to create programs that demand swift and efficient visual analysis, making it a go-to option for numerous computer vision projects.

    Recent advancements in OpenCV have significantly enhanced its functionality. Improved algorithms for and are now crucial for applications in autonomous vehicles and robotics. For example, OpenCV's integration into has markedly boosted safety through reliable lane detection and pedestrian recognition.

    Performance benchmarks reveal that OpenCV excels in , enabling and manipulation of video streams. Developers consistently report that OpenCV manages , solidifying its status as a preferred choice for high-demand projects.

    Real-world applications further underscore OpenCV's impact. In retail, its implementation has streamlined inventory management and enriched customer engagement through . A notable project utilizing OpenCV for controlling a Universal Robots UR5 exemplifies its effectiveness in robotics, facilitating real-time face tracking and interaction.

    Developers frequently commend OpenCV for its versatility and efficiency, recognizing that mastery of this library can significantly enhance career prospects in the tech industry. As the demand for advanced computer vision solutions continues to surge, OpenCV remains at the forefront, empowering programmers to innovate and redefine the possibilities in visual processing.

    PyTorch: Dynamic Framework for Video Model Training

    PyTorch stands out as an , celebrated for its . Its intuitive interface and robust community support make it a top choice for researchers and programmers alike.

    What sets PyTorch apart is its exceptional capability for . Developers can effortlessly implement complex architectures and experiment with various model configurations. This adaptability is vital in today’s fast-evolving landscape, where the demand for versatile is skyrocketing, particularly in sectors like healthcare, finance, and autonomous vehicles.

    As organizations transition from experimentation to the implementation of AI products, PyTorch's strengths in become increasingly essential. It enables rapid iterations and fosters innovative solutions in data processing and analysis. Notably, 63% of machine learning models trained today utilize PyTorch, underscoring its dominance in modern model development.

    According to the Linux Foundation, "PyTorch is widely adopted in both academic research and production environments because of its usability, modularity, and performance." This widespread adoption not only reflects the but also positions it as a critical consideration for .

    Keras: User-Friendly Neural Network Library

    Keras stands out as an , offering a that simplifies the process of building and training . Its user-friendly interface allows programmers to swiftly prototype and experiment with diverse architectures, making it an exceptional choice for classification tasks.

    What sets Keras apart is its with TensorFlow. This combination empowers developers to harness TensorFlow's robust features while maintaining simplicity in model design. Imagine the possibilities: rapid experimentation without sacrificing performance.

    For those looking to elevate their projects, Keras is not just a tool; it's a gateway to innovation. Embrace the power of Keras and transform your approach to today.

    MediaPipe: Framework for Real-Time Video Processing

    MediaPipe stands out as an , designed specifically for crafting cross-platform machine learning pipelines. This powerful tool excels in , including face detection, gesture recognition, and object tracking.

    What makes MediaPipe particularly appealing is its collection of . Creators can seamlessly integrate these into their software, enabling rapid development of . Imagine the possibilities: with minimal effort.

    With MediaPipe, you’re not just adopting a tool; you’re stepping into a . Its capabilities empower developers to tackle with confidence. Don’t miss out on the opportunity to elevate your projects - consider integrating MediaPipe today.

    DALI: Accelerated Data Loading for Video Models

    NVIDIA DALI (Data Loading Library) is a groundbreaking that transforms for . By streamlining the , DALI empowers developers to , .

    Recent enhancements have optimized decoder initialization times and introduced support for variable frame rates. This flexibility is crucial for modern AI tasks that require rapid access to specific frames during execution.

    Integrating DALI into workflows not only accelerates data loading but also boosts overall for the open source video models list. The DALI Proxy facilitates seamless integration of DALI's high-performance data processing into existing PyTorch dataset logic, effectively overcoming the limitations imposed by Python's global interpreter lock (GIL). This integration allows programmers to to DALI, enhancing while minimizing overhead and memory usage.

    Real-world applications of DALI showcase its effectiveness in optimizing dataset handling. Developers have reported and resource utilization, underscoring DALI's pivotal role in advancing deep learning frameworks. As trends in GPU-accelerated libraries evolve, DALI emerges as an essential tool for developers looking to enhance their AI models with efficient data processing solutions.

    OpenPose: Real-Time Keypoint Detection Library

    OpenPose is a designed to identify and track in images and videos. This powerful tool addresses the in fitness, gaming, and animation.

    Imagine the possibilities: developers can harness OpenPose to implement such as . These capabilities not only enhance video applications but also elevate across various platforms.

    With OpenPose, you’re not just adopting a library; you’re integrating a that empowers your projects. Its versatility makes it an invaluable asset for anyone looking to push the boundaries of technology in their field.

    Don’t miss out on the opportunity to . Explore how OpenPose can redefine your approach to today.

    Conclusion

    The realm of video processing is advancing at an unprecedented pace, and harnessing the right open-source tools is crucial for enhancing development capabilities. This article has delved into ten essential open-source video models that empower developers to craft innovative solutions across diverse domains. Each tool, from Prodia's high-performance media generation API to OpenPose's real-time keypoint detection library, presents unique features tailored to specific needs in video processing.

    Key insights reveal the versatility of frameworks like TensorFlow and PyTorch, which simplify the development of complex models. Additionally, toolkits such as OpenVINO and DALI optimize performance and streamline workflows. FFmpeg and OpenCV further enhance capabilities with their comprehensive multimedia frameworks and real-time processing features, respectively. By integrating these tools, developers can significantly elevate their video applications, ensuring high-quality outputs and enriched user experiences.

    As the demand for sophisticated video processing solutions continues to surge, embracing these open-source frameworks is not merely advantageous; it is essential. Developers are urged to explore these tools, experiment with their features, and incorporate them into their projects. By doing so, they position themselves at the forefront of technology and innovation in the ever-evolving landscape of video processing.

    Frequently Asked Questions

    What is Prodia and what features does it offer?

    Prodia is an innovative API platform that provides high-performance media generation tools, including capabilities for image to text, image to image, and inpainting. It is designed for ease of use and minimal setup, allowing developers to generate high-quality outputs quickly.

    How fast is the output latency of Prodia?

    Prodia has an impressive output latency with a rapid integration and deployment time of just 190 milliseconds.

    What are the cost implications of using Prodia?

    Prodia offers cost-effective pricing, making it an attractive choice for developers looking to enhance their programs with advanced AI capabilities without significant financial investment.

    How can developers maximize the benefits of Prodia's API?

    Developers can maximize the benefits of Prodia's API by integrating its features into their existing workflows, streamlining media generation processes.

    What is OpenVINO and what does it optimize?

    OpenVINO (Open Visual Inference and Neural network Optimization) is an open-source toolkit that optimizes and deploys deep learning models efficiently across various hardware platforms, including CPUs, GPUs, and VPUs.

    What enhancements does the latest version of OpenVINO bring?

    The latest version, 2026.0, brings substantial performance enhancements that improve real-time scenarios and supports advanced models like GPT-OSS-20B and Qwen3-30B-A3B, enhancing performance for visual tasks.

    What practical applications exist for OpenVINO?

    OpenVINO has been successfully utilized in various projects for visual processing, showcasing its effectiveness in real-time applications while maintaining high-quality outputs and low latency.

    What is TensorFlow and its main capabilities?

    TensorFlow is a powerful open-source framework for developing machine learning models, particularly for visual processing, including tasks like film classification, object detection, and action recognition.

    How has TensorFlow improved its capabilities for visual analysis?

    Recent advancements in TensorFlow have enhanced its capabilities through deep learning techniques, particularly Convolutional Neural Networks (CNNs), which improve motion estimation and overall system performance in image stabilization.

    Can you provide examples of companies using TensorFlow?

    Companies like Airbnb use TensorFlow for image classification and object detection at scale, while RidgeRun has effectively utilized it for recognizing various objects in video applications.

    How does Prodia integrate with TensorFlow?

    Prodia offers high-performance media generation APIs that integrate seamlessly with TensorFlow, enhancing its functionalities and providing additional tools for efficient media generation in video handling applications.

    List of Sources

    1. OpenVINO: Toolkit for Optimizing Video Models
      • LXer: Intel Releases OpenVINO 2026 With Improved NPU Handling, Expanded LLM Support (https://lxer.com/module/newswire/view/362412)
      • What's New in the Intel® Distribution of OpenVINO™ Toolkit (https://intel.com/content/www/us/en/developer/tools/openvino-toolkit/whats-new.html)
    2. TensorFlow: Versatile Framework for Video Processing
      • Machine Learning and Deep Learning for Video: A Developer’s Guide | RidgeRun (https://ridgerun.com/video-based-ai)
      • TechPowerUp (https://techpowerup.com/news-tags/TensorFlow)
      • How TensorFlow Can Be Used for Video Analytics - open source for you (https://opensourceforu.com/2020/01/how-tensorflow-can-be-used-for-video-analytics)
      • 11 Things UC Berkeley AI Experts Are Watching for in 2026 | Research UC Berkeley (https://vcresearch.berkeley.edu/news/11-things-uc-berkeley-ai-experts-are-watching-2026)
      • tensorflow.org (https://tensorflow.org/about/case-studies)
    3. FFmpeg: Comprehensive Multimedia Framework
      • GitHub - slhck/ffmpeg-quality-metrics: Calculate quality metrics with FFmpeg (SSIM, PSNR, VMAF, VIF) (https://github.com/slhck/ffmpeg-quality-metrics)
      • FFmpeg 8.0 “Huffman” Released: Major Update Brings Vulkan Compute Codecs and Expanded Hardware… (https://medium.com/@Re-News/ffmpeg-8-0-huffman-released-major-update-brings-vulkan-compute-codecs-and-expanded-hardware-2f9f40ccecd0)
      • FFmpeg 8.0: A Major Leap Forward, Explained (https://algustionesa.com/ffmpeg-8-0-a-major-leap-forward-explained)
    4. OpenCV: Library for Real-Time Video Processing
      • News (https://opencv.org/news)
      • Advance Your Career with OpenCV: Master Key Skills and Explore Exciting Projects (https://opencv.org/advance-your-career-with-opencv)
      • OpenCV 5.0 Revolutionizes Real-Time Vision AI Development | Raj Varman Paramanathar posted on the topic | LinkedIn (https://linkedin.com/posts/raj-varman-paramanathar-14350b143_opencv-visionai-realtimeai-activity-7411133875462213633-bpX8)
    5. PyTorch: Dynamic Framework for Video Model Training
      • The Rise of PyTorch: Fuelling the AI Boom Across Industries - Rockrose (https://rockrose.xyz/the-rise-of-pytorch-fueling-the-ai-boom-across-industries)
      • pytorch.org (https://pytorch.org/blog/2024-year-in-review)
    6. MediaPipe: Framework for Real-Time Video Processing
      • MediaPipe OSC: Real-time Motion Data Streaming Guide (https://rri.kiambu.go.ke/civic-updates/mediapipe-osc-real-time-motion-data-streaming-guide-1764797967)
      • Machine Learning Statistics for 2026: The Ultimate List (https://itransition.com/machine-learning/statistics)
    7. DALI: Accelerated Data Loading for Video Models
      • Unlock Efficient Data Processing with the Latest from NVIDIA DALI | NVIDIA Technical Blog (https://developer.nvidia.com/blog/unlock-efficient-data-processing-with-the-latest-from-nvidia-dali)
      • NVIDIA DALI The Fastest Data Loading (https://kaggle.com/code/hirune924/nvidia-dali-the-fastest-data-loading)
    8. OpenPose: Real-Time Keypoint Detection Library
    • AI Updates: February 11–17, 2026 (https://linkedin.com/pulse/ai-updates-february-1117-2026-dhanushkumar-r-dkobc)
    • medium.com (https://medium.com/illumination/6-inspiring-quotes-from-leaders-of-the-fitness-industry-7951cc9224b1)

    Build on Prodia Today